Transaction 7e32eab4eddd7f90b313459331d11c23453979a67cd4bc8022ca360f1092bf54
1 Input
1 Output
-
7e32eab4eddd7f90b313459331d11c23453979a67cd4bc8022ca360f1092bf54:0
- value
- 3777460
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7273b53e1ee9ce19f991697723e39833997a0ed3 OP_EQUAL
- address
- 3C8BZwh3VwpLGSeeEvrfA7QYFtkxnpX5EZ